On Saturday, November 11, i n observance of Armistice Day,
and on Thursday, November 30, Thanksgiving Day, there w i l l be
neither t r a n s i t nor Federal reserve note clearing and the books of
the Board's Gold Settlement Fund w i l l be closed.

The o f f i c e s of the

Board and the Federal Reserve Bank of New York and i t s Buffalo Branch
w i l l be open for business on Saturday, November 11.
